am2pm is a one-week intensive community service program for high school students. From morning to evening (a.m. to p.m., get it?) for seven days, participants engage their community through a variety of service activities: painting rooms for non-profits, doing neighborhood cleanups, building community garden beds, caring for elders, and more.
Participants won’t just earn most of the hours they need to fulfill their high school’s community service requirement, but they’ll learn that service can be fun in the process!

Program Info
What is it?
am2pm is a one-week intensive community service program for high school students. From morning to evening (a.m. to p.m., get it?) for seven days, participants engage their community through a variety of service activities: painting rooms for non-profits, doing neighborhood cleanups, building community garden beds, caring for elders, and more.

When is it?
Thursday, June 27 – Wednesday, July 3 (9am – 5pm Daily).

Who can attend?
All youth in grades 9-12.
High school graduates are welcome to apply to be counselors.
Where does it take place?
Hillside Community Church (144 North Street in Medford) is our primary meeting site. Most service activities will take place in Medford.
What about meals?
Lunch will be provided everyday.
How much does it cost?
$150.00, which includes lunch, a t-shirt, and transportation to and from outreach sites. If this cost is prohibitive, scholarships are available! You can simply and confidentially indicate your desire for a scholarship on your application (there is a checkbox).

Who is supervising the program?
This year’s program director is Rev. Tom Hathaway, community service enthusiast and pastor of Hillside Community Church in Medford.
He and all other leaders (we are committed to having a 5:1 student-to-leader ratio or better) have received CORI background checks.
Why is a church running this program?
Serving our neighbors is the heart of what we do. Whether you are a person of faith or no faith at all, if you want to join us in this work, we’re glad to have you with us!
